For many American students, it was practically required read one or two of the books in the Little House series written by Laura Ingalls Wilder.Published from 1932 to 1943, according to Politico, the series included entries like Little House on the Prairie.That title was borrowed for the immensely successful 1970s television series starring Michael Landon as Charles "Pa" Ingalls. Part of the agreement the show had with the owners of the property, Big Sky Ranch, where the series was filmed, was that they had to restore it to its former state without the buildings.
